HIL 2024-25: Hyderabad Toofans Outclass Soorma Club 3-1 To Storm Into Final
In a match fitting of a semifinal, the Hyderabad Toofans opened the scoring through Amandeep Lakra in the 25th minute before Jacob Anderson (35') and Nilakanta Sharma (43') added to their tally while Jeremy Hayward (60’) scored a consolation goal for Soorma off the final play of the match.
Earlier, it was the Toofans who won the game’s first penalty corner in the eighth minute after some fine work from Talwinder Singh. Gonzalo Peillat opted for a variation from the penalty corner as he drilled it back to Talwinder, but he just couldn’t get his stick to the ball in time.
